  • 21世紀初隨著知識的不斷創新以及文化的積累,人類的經濟文明從「知識經濟」進展到「創意經濟」(Creative Economy)的嶄新階段,其中以Richard Florida提出的創意階級理論為主,認為創意階級導致經濟成長,而各國大城市開始思考吸引創意階級的策略,思考創意階級之區位選擇與遷移因素,此外,在科技躍進以及複雜的市場性考量下,地區創新氛圍強調地區行動者特質與集體行動進而形塑創新績效的理論模型,在現今創意經濟的時代中創新氛圍蔚為重要,本研究以Richard Florida的創意階級理論觀點出發,以台灣六大都會區為研究範圍,並加入創新氛圍的重要因子,整合過去文獻並以多元羅吉特模型測試台灣創意階級住宅選擇因素受創新氛圍以及創意階級理論中提及之包容性影響。
    本研究透過理論與實證證明台灣創意階層住宅選擇受創新氛圍與包容性影響,並且高階創意階層中,自然經濟工作者受包容性影響程度較大,社會經濟工作者受創新氛圍影響程度較大


    At the beginning of the 21st century, with the continuous innovation of knowledge and the accumulation of culture, human civilization from the "knowledge economy" to "creative economy" (Creative Economy) a new stage. Based on the creative class theory proposed by Richard Florida. He thinks the creative class leads to economic growth. It lets the big cities began to think about attracting creative class strategy. Thinking about the location choice and migration factors of creative class. In addition, in the technology leap forward and complex market considerations. Regional innovation millieux emphasizes the characteristics of regional actors and collective action and then shape the innovative performance of the theoretical model, in today's creative economy era of innovation atmosphere is important.The research is based on Richard Florida 's creative class theory ,focuses on the six major metropolitan areas of Taiwan and incorporates the important factors of innovation millieux. It integrates past literature and tests the creative factors of Taiwan creative class. As well as the inclusive influence mentioned in the theory of creative class.
    In this study, it is proved that the choice of Taiwan's creative class houses is influenced by the atmosphere of innovation and inclusiveness, and the natural economy workers are affected by the inclusive degree in the high-level creative class. The socio-economic workers are influenced by the innovation atmosphere
